Love it ... but know your camera well! You will really happy you bought it, once you figure everything out.!
Love it, but it won't be automatic- you still have to have a good understanding of using your camera. I bought this mainly for it's Lightening Trigger. It will work, but understand - it is only needed during the daylight. Also understand, that if lightening is against anything besides a dark background... it will not fire in time. I tested it during a thunderstorm during the day. Had a lot of lightening, but unfortunately it was against light gray clouds. I saw shot go through the middle of the the view screen and it fired... I thought, Man, I got that one dead center. When reviewing the photo... nothing. After further researching on triggers and lightening, I found that the problem probably was as explained above. For night lightening, it is not needed. Use the old tried and true bulb mode for better chances. It is easy to set-up and operate as a trigger... so it is well worth it for avoiding any shake during delicate photo taking. It does have a few things that will make you experiment to figure out. For example, when bracketing photos, you have to go in the menu to # of pictures to take and change it to 3 or 5, whatever your camera will take. Otherwise, you will have to trigger it 3-5 times individually, Which can mess up stacking and such as the time will be over a longer period and allow too much movement. I had assumed the camera setting would automatically decided this. There are a few other things like this and the instructions are minimal, so this is why you need a good understanding of your camera. I would recommend this to any photographer, but understand it has a little bit of a learning curve and requires a little experimentation. It can do much more than lightening and ir really quality made!

Tons of features
First the downside - a little confusing to use with all the features but nothing so horrible a little experimenting doesn’t address and that’s half the fun of photography anyway, experimentingMajor positive - there’s a hidden feature that is AWESOME for anyone who does long exposure shooting using ND filtersAttach your Pluto deviceSet your cam to bulbCompose focus set to manual etcThen go into the phone app connect via Bluetooth and select ND filter on bottom of long list menuHere you can dial in your converted settings for the selected ND filter then do the exposure countdown and shutter release all with a single button in the app - best part is even if you take a call while the app is running it executes in the background on your phoneCapturing lightning is also a breeze - just select lightning mode, adjust sensitivity and let the Pluto do all the detecting and shutter controls - I find using several second exposures works best as the defaultOverall an extremely useful practical and cool addition to my kit - works with all my rigs as well even diff brand bodiesHighly recommend this thing
